Output 37975dd7fc21c8da7fb6d313360554d5bd434a3352cb3f62f3d83881d042dea2:1

value
2080823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e510a0b05776226953b5f96d646728e1755821e OP_EQUALVERIFY OP_CHECKSIG
address
1DyW2wmtntq3zykwHkZm6Xmcu9eHygpC2o
transaction
37975dd7fc21c8da7fb6d313360554d5bd434a3352cb3f62f3d83881d042dea2
spent
true